It all started when I began teaching guitar classes on a home visit basis. I quickly realized that I had a natural talent for teaching, and it brought me immense joy to see my students progress and develop their skills.
In 2017, I joined the Sandeera Aesthetic Institute to teach guitar lessons to both kids and adults. It was a fantastic opportunity for me to grow as a teacher and to share my knowledge and expertise with a wider audience.
When the Covid-19 pandemic hit, I had to take the challenge of teaching online, which was a new experience for me. However, I embraced it and found ways to make the lessons engaging and interactive for my students.
My most challenging teaching experience was when I started working part-time at Yamaha School of Music, where I had to teach guitar to kids under the age of 10. I knew that the guitar could be challenging for young children to handle, so I had to get creative. I designed a lesson plan using nursery rhymes and other child-friendly songs, and it was a massive hit! The kids loved every minute of it, and I was thrilled to see them learn and progress.
I'm also passionate about giving back to the community, and I started a passion project of uploading guitar lessons to the (Kusal n Sandeera) & (Chill Escape with KS) YouTube channels. My goal was to make guitar lessons accessible to everyone, especially those who didn't have the opportunity to take private lessons. It's been a rewarding experience, and I've received positive feedback from many guitar enthusiasts who have benefitted from these lessons.
Overall, teaching guitar is not just a job for me; it's a way of life. I feel incredibly fortunate to be able to share my passion for music with others and to help them develop their skills and reach their full potential.

Nick is an International examiner for London College of Music/University of West London/RGT examinations. He previously examined for Nationwide Music Examinations, for whom he wrote the Bass Guitar syllabus & the exam pieces for that instrument.
He has over 30 years teaching experience and currently teaches & provides support to pupils for GCSE & ‘A’ level performance, composition, theory, Music ICT, plus writes & delivers courses for Gifted & Talented pupils.
For many years Nick was Lead Tutor for Rock & Pop Development with the Blackburn with Darwen Music Service. This involved working with teachers covering over 900 pupils in Primary, Secondary & 6th Form colleges, to develop the learning of all styles of rock & pop instruments. He also wrote the complete Internal Award Exam Syllabus for Guitar & Bass for the Borough, and developed the Music Ambassadors.
He has had three books of Classical guitar compositions published by CORDA music, and has recently had a composition included in the RGT@LCM Acoustic Guitar Syllabus. He is registered with the RGT, NME & Rockschool to prepare pupils if required for exams in Classical/Acoustic/Bass/Electric guitar, 5 string Banjo, Irish Tenor Banjo, Mandolin and Ukulele. Nick also enters pupils for the Associated Exam Board & Trinity College exams. He teaches Associated Exam Board theory & R. G. T/London College Rock/Pop theory exams. His teaching has been Quality Assured through the Blackburn with Darwen Music Hub, and he holds the enhanced DBS clearance. In January 2015 Nick was awarded ‘Experienced Exam Tutor’ status by the RGT, for continued success with pupils in the exams.
Nick is a member of the Incorporated Society of Musicians, and has passed the University of West London Child Protection Course to 16/6/20
